Commit graph

38 commits

Author SHA1 Message Date
Felix Schröter cb0499cb09
refactor: move host configs to hosts/ 2023-08-13 00:28:29 +02:00
Felix Schröter 06996377f6
feat(system): add home printer config 2023-06-07 12:54:56 +02:00
Felix Schröter e77fc1fe1d
chore: upgrade to NixOS 23.05 2023-05-31 19:03:54 +02:00
Felix Schröter 386b3f6616
feat(hardware): improve firmware config 2023-05-03 12:11:23 +02:00
Felix Schröter 01ed691523
feat: improve printing config
Should now discover printers via IPP Everywhere automatically.
2023-03-06 16:46:25 +01:00
Felix Schröter b3795ad195
feat(work-pc): add openssh
This also fixes agenix-related flake check failure
2023-01-06 16:34:23 +01:00
Felix Schröter aa1075e911
chore: update state version 2022-08-12 12:30:01 +02:00
Felix Schröter ddb0484a2a
feat(virtualisation): switch from docker to podman 2022-08-08 23:41:47 +02:00
Felix Schröter 643c0964c1
feat(flake): fix checks 2022-08-08 22:59:27 +02:00
Felix Schröter 9693e762df
feat: migrate home-server to LattePanda 3 Delta 2022-08-03 03:15:06 +02:00
Felix Schröter e073ed6cab
chore: update state versions 2021-12-01 10:47:51 +01:00
Felix Schröter 3e98fbf504
feat(pilot1): disable bumblebee 2021-08-10 17:01:52 +02:00
Felix Schröter 357940abaa
fix(pilot1): remove conflicting tlp option 2021-08-10 16:24:30 +02:00
Felix Schröter 73c9dfa364
fix(pilot1): complete flake migration 2021-08-10 16:24:30 +02:00
Felix Schröter b30e96b595
feat: improve flake structure 2021-08-08 17:48:48 +02:00
Felix Schröter a2317fcb09
feat: add epson printer drivers 2021-06-10 12:08:04 +02:00
Felix Schröter 71960bb37d
chore: update stateVersion's 2021-06-03 11:46:25 +02:00
Felix Schröter 4bce45f2c5
fix: remove system.autoUpgrade 2021-02-16 16:51:10 +01:00
Felix Schröter 493a09a945
chore: update {system,home}.stateVersion to 20.09 2020-12-05 20:15:41 +01:00
Felix Schröter 7b2e2298e3
feat(home-manager): set backupFileExtension 2020-11-07 12:01:22 +01:00
Felix Schröter 80d4bb746e
feat: migrate to nix flake 2020-09-23 12:36:30 +02:00
Felix Schröter 9bb9782ec6
feat: remove luks config from hardware/base.nix 2020-09-07 12:50:29 +02:00
Felix Schröter 114d5dc446
feat: fix virtualisation path 2020-08-15 13:53:15 +02:00
Felix Schröter 416285380d
feat: update nix & home-manager stateVersion 2020-05-22 18:36:59 +02:00
Felix Schröter e7d1dca343
feat(home-manager): enable useUserPackages & useGlobalPkgs 2020-05-22 18:36:59 +02:00
Felix Schröter 9dafec8502
feat: remove unused vboxusers group 2020-03-21 16:44:35 +01:00
Felix Schröter f488f772ee
feat: setup zsh as default shell 2020-03-14 01:38:34 +01:00
Felix Schröter 89f6ab94b4 feat: rearrange nix modules 2020-03-13 18:45:29 +01:00
Felix Schröter 9f89d276ed feat: remove virtualbox 2020-03-04 19:40:19 +01:00
Felix Schröter 7eea936411 feat: add logitech config 2020-02-13 18:54:44 +01:00
Felix Schröter b0ebf0ebf6 enable adb 2019-12-12 15:47:59 +01:00
Felix Schröter df1e7a268e enable tlp 2019-12-12 15:46:52 +01:00
Felix Schröter f4238dc85c enable firmware updates and fwupd 2019-12-12 15:40:55 +01:00
Felix Schröter ddc95b1fa5 update automatic jobs 2019-11-04 10:01:05 +01:00
Felix Schröter 4e744af2db switch to nixos-unstable as main channel 2019-11-04 09:56:22 +01:00
Felix Schröter d8fd45187e add Planck EZ udev rules 2019-10-21 16:55:37 +02:00
Felix Schröter 79bba316c2
modularise config 2019-10-19 12:55:35 +02:00
Felix Schröter 4892f8bb0c add work config 2019-10-18 20:05:36 +02:00